How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Berkeley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Downtown Berkeley Studio Apartments | $2,429 | $1,250 | $4,673 |
Downtown Berkeley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,928 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
Downtown Berkeley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,535 | $800 | $10,000+ |
Downtown Berkeley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,656 | $849 | $10,000+ |
Downtown Berkeley 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,218 | $999 | $10,000+ |
Downtown Berkeley 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,027 | $1,290 | $10,000+ |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
